В модуле Структура не отображаются страницы(xml) — различия между версиями

Материал из Umicms
Перейти к:навигация, поиск
 
(не показана 1 промежуточная версия этого же участника)
Строка 1: Строка 1:
 
  [[category:Модуль Структура]][[category:Решение_проблем_и_ошибок]]
 
  [[category:Модуль Структура]][[category:Решение_проблем_и_ошибок]]
 
 
 
'''Актуально для версии 2.9'''
 
'''Актуально для версии 2.9'''
  
 +
== Диагностика ==
  
Для диагностики данной проблемы Вам нужно воспользоваться функционалом Вашего браузера, В Google Chrome и IE достаточно нажать F12, в Mozilla Firefox есть удобный плагин Firebug, скриншоты в этом разделе приводится из него.
+
Для диагностики данной проблемы Вам нужно воспользоваться функционалом Вашего браузера, В Google Chrome и IE достаточно нажать F12, в Mozilla Firefox есть удобный плагин [https://getfirebug.com/ Firebug], скриншоты в этом разделе приводится из него.
  
Необходимо в Firebug открыть вкладку консоль и посмотреть какие ошибки выводятся.  
+
Необходимо в [https://getfirebug.com/ Firebug] открыть вкладку консоль и посмотреть какие ошибки выводятся.  
  
  
Строка 27: Строка 26:
 
тогда - текущей статьей.
 
тогда - текущей статьей.
  
 
+
== Рекомендации по решению проблемы ==
  
 
Вам потребуются:
 
Вам потребуются:
Строка 47: Строка 46:
  
  
<source lang="php">
+
<source lang="apache">
 
RewriteRule ^(.*)\.xml$ index.php?xmlMode=force&path=$1&%{QUERY_STRING} [L]
 
RewriteRule ^(.*)\.xml$ index.php?xmlMode=force&path=$1&%{QUERY_STRING} [L]
 
</source>
 
</source>
Строка 53: Строка 52:
  
 
*выключите режим отображения ошибок в файле конфигурационном файле, для
 
*выключите режим отображения ошибок в файле конфигурационном файле, для
этого откройте файл config.ini, который лежит в корневой директории файлов вашего сайта, в любом текстовом редакторе,
+
этого откройте файл [http://dev.docs.umi-cms.ru/nastrojka_sistemy/sintaksis_configini/ config.ini], который лежит в корневой директории файлов вашего сайта, в любом текстовом редакторе,
найдите секцию "debug" и проставьте следующие значения:
+
найдите секцию "[http://dev.docs.umi-cms.ru/nastrojka_sistemy/dostupnye_sekcii/sekciya_debug/ debug]" и проставьте следующие значения:
  
  
<source lang="php">
+
<source lang="apache">
 
enabled = "0"
 
enabled = "0"
 
show-backtrace = "0"
 
show-backtrace = "0"
Строка 64: Строка 63:
  
  
Если рекомендации не помогли - обращайтесь в Службу Заботы.
+
'''Если рекомендации непонятны или не помогли - обращайтесь в [http://www.umi-cms.ru/support/ Службу Заботы].'''

Текущая версия на 10:33, 13 июня 2013

Актуально для версии 2.9

Диагностика

Для диагностики данной проблемы Вам нужно воспользоваться функционалом Вашего браузера, В Google Chrome и IE достаточно нажать F12, в Mozilla Firefox есть удобный плагин Firebug, скриншоты в этом разделе приводится из него.

Необходимо в Firebug открыть вкладку консоль и посмотреть какие ошибки выводятся.


Если ошибки связаны с json, например:


Firebug1.png


тогда, воспользуйтесь статьей: В_модуле_Структура_не_отображаются_страницы(json)


Если ошибки связаны с xml, например:


Firebug2.png


тогда - текущей статьей.

Рекомендации по решению проблемы

Вам потребуются:

  • данные для доступа по FTP
  • FTP клиент
  • текстовый редактор


Попробуйте выполнить следующие шаги:


  • откройте файл .htaccess, который лежит в корневой директории файлов вашего сайта, в любом текстовом редакторе,


и удостоверьтесь что в нем присутствует следующая директива:


RewriteRule ^(.*)\.xml$ index.php?xmlMode=force&path=$1&%{QUERY_STRING} [L]


  • выключите режим отображения ошибок в файле конфигурационном файле, для

этого откройте файл config.ini, который лежит в корневой директории файлов вашего сайта, в любом текстовом редакторе, найдите секцию "debug" и проставьте следующие значения:


enabled = "0"
show-backtrace = "0"
callstack.disabled = "0"


Если рекомендации непонятны или не помогли - обращайтесь в Службу Заботы.